The Teachers and Educational Workers Union (TEWU) of the Kwame Nkrumah University of Science and Technology (KNUST) on Monday went on a procession campus to kick against the dissolution of the University Governing Council.

The council was last week dissolved by government following the impasse between the students and the university management.

The union has thrown its weight behind the University Teachers Association of Ghana (UTAG) whose members laid down their tools also to protest the dissolution of the council.

Clad in red head and arm gears, the demonstrators held placards some of which read “No Obiri, No Work”, “We need prolific Prof Obiri Danso and his able council”, “No MIC in KNUST” among others.

They marched in and around the commercial area of the university.
